2012-01-06 99 views
0

我有一个PDF文件,我想让用户在线查看它,但我想阻止此文档被下载。知道任何解决方案来实现这一目标?在ASP.NET MVC中的安全PDF视图

+0

请参阅这些http://stackoverflow.com/questions/4930914/prevent-pdf-file-from-downloading-and-printing,http://stackoverflow.com/questions/4043801/how-to-prevent-pdf -document-from-being-download-download-users-pc – Bobrovsky 2012-01-06 19:12:59

回答

2

这是根本不可能的。
查看PDF的唯一方法是将其下载到临时文件夹。 (浏览器自动执行此操作)

在更深层次上(对于任何类型的文档),根本不可能告诉发送HTTP请求的内容。

0

您可以将这些PDF转换为ePaper解决方案。

This is one option ...但有很多。

+0

这回答了这个问题的措词......但最终用户仍然有“ePaper”文件。这是微不足道的使用它,但仍然... ... – 2012-01-06 17:12:40

+0

@AndrewBarber,是的...这是更多的替代方案,一个解决方案:) – Romias 2012-01-06 17:15:42